Eco-friendly Since Nestle introduced coffee capsules in 1986, they've had a huge influence on how people consume coffee. They are convenient, quick and easy to make a perfect cup of coffee every single time. However, they can be extremely wasteful. They are typically packaged in aluminium and plastic which are difficult to recycle. In addition, they are filled with unneeded ground coffee that can't be recycled. However studies have shown that when compared to filter or drip coffee, using a capsule machine is less harmful to the environment. Single-serve capsules are environmentally friendly because they use the exact amount of water and coffee and reduce the amount of waste. Plus, heating the water in a single serve capsule requires less energy than brewing a large pot. It is important to note that this study is dependent on the entire life cycle of coffee production, including growing, harvesting and transporting the beans, as well as heating the water. Cost-effective A capsule machine is a fantastic option for those who want to make coffee quickly and efficiently in the morning. Capsules are made of sealed roasted and ground coffee beans that go into the machine and are brewed for a predetermined amount of time. The machines are simple to use and relatively cheap however they can be expensive if you choose high-end models by big brands. This is particularly true for the price of the coffee pods which can be very expensive. The purchase of a capsule coffee machine is still significantly less expensive than getting a filter or bean-to-cup model However. The capsule machine is cheaper upfront, and you will save money in the long run by not having to purchase filters or ground coffee. However, the initial cost can still be a barrier for many So, think about how much you can afford to invest in a machine and then take into account the cost of coffee pods that go with it.
